Queruhurán
Queruhurán is a hamlet in Aija District, Aija Province, Ancash and has an elevation of 3,933 metres. Queruhurán is situated nearby to the village Mallqui, as well as near the town Aija.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Aija is a town in central Peru, capital of the province Aija in the region Ancash, on the west side of the Cordillera Negra. The famous scientist Santiago Antúnez de Mayolo was born here.
